Output dcfc5c596e370f1c6f00fc1fb1b6e7cd50a7819db93fb8b4389fc472fe33a6aa:3

value
78727516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 549a207ff1dede90a510deccbee1501c26c6a09a OP_EQUAL
address
39QMKawCZt5wenmy25v3TruK4zVm9jQXMs
transaction
dcfc5c596e370f1c6f00fc1fb1b6e7cd50a7819db93fb8b4389fc472fe33a6aa
confirmations
269143
spent
true